" find out Py1 and store it and for next 24 rows find out Py2 and from next 24 rows find out Py3 and so on "
That is exactly how beginners write slow, buggy, insecure, obfuscated, complex code that is hard to debug. Your data is already conveniently in one array, which efficient and simple to use with vectorized code, access within loops, access using indexing, or by trivially passing to functions. You want to replace this simple code with something complex, buggy, and slow (because that is what magically accessing variable names means, no matter what method you use).
